Output 752fddf90cc2792084dc589e11afbce84ee91ba43c6dae88625f429e43d86364:12

value
29527
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b474b9183e707c0bc4b34478363fef9b997de82 OP_EQUAL
address
34BFaQ93eusUBckdD9Me6LrC7j5vPAY2tK
transaction
752fddf90cc2792084dc589e11afbce84ee91ba43c6dae88625f429e43d86364
spent
true